Question

Suppose you are given a set of data for output at a company which manufactures detergents over a period of time. You have determined a relation between total operating cost and the quantity produced and is given by the linear regression model as follows:

TC=20,000+2,500Q, where TC=Total Operating Cost (in K) per annum and Q = Quantity produced per annum

Required:

  1. Determine the total operating cost in the event that quantity of production is at 4,500, 12,500 and 7,000units.                
  1. What do you think would be your reservations in relaying on the linear regression model for budgetary planning purposes?
